Sahara Doily

The color challenge this week at Dynamic Duos is Sahara Sand and Cherry Cobbler.  Now, I think Sahara Sand is one of the most under-rated colors in the SU family, so I was quite happy to pair it up with one of my fave Regals colors - Cherry Cobbler.

Here's my card:


I sort of feel like I've cheated a bit here, because I cased this card I made months ago, but that's where my mind went when I saw the challenge and nothing was gonna budge it LOL.

I used a brayer to ink up the Hello, Doily stamp to give even coverage.  The sentiment is stamped with Cherry Cobbler ink and the card was finished off with a Cherry Cobbler button and white Baker's Twine.


Thanks for looking.

Products used (all Stampin' Up!):

Stamps:  Hello, Doily; Petite Pairs
Cardstock:  Whisper White
Ink:  Sahara Sand; Cherry Cobbler
Accessories:  Regals button; white Baker's Twine; brayer
